Abstract

A new library of chalcone functionality bearing benzothiazol-oxazole-pyrazine (10a-j) derivatives were designed, synthesized and screened for their anticancer activity against four human cancer cell lines such as MCF-7 (breast cancer), A549 (lung cancer), Colo-205 (colon cancer) & A2780 (ovarian cancer) by employing the MTT assay. The results were compared with the etoposide used as a positive control. Most of the tested compounds displayed good to moderate activity compared to etoposide. Among them, compound 10j showed potent anticancer activity against MCF-7, A549, Colo-205, and A2780 cell lines with IC50 values of 0.01 ± 0.0073 µM, 0.03 ± 0.0087 µM, 0.06 ± 0.0066 µM, and 0.13 ± 0.055 µM respectively
